NCL Adds Silver Cove to GSC

Norwegian Cruise Line was the first to have a private island (Great Stirrup Cay). Then they were one of the first to embrace the ship-within-a-ship concept. Now they seem to be taking that concept one step further by having a private-island-within-a-private-island.

The line, this week, unveiled their new Silver Cove resort area of Great Stirrup Cay. In addition to an exclusive 1,500-foot beach, its main feature is 38 beachfront villas in addition to a Mandera spa, a new Moet Bar and the Silver Cove Restaurant and Bar.

Not Ready Yet

Norwegian Cruise Line has decided to delay the reopening of Great Stirrup Cay until November 20.

The island has been closed since August 25 for improvements that are part of the Norwegian Edge program.

Not Your Father’s Great Stirrup Cay

Sometime next summer, Norwegian Cruise Line passengers who visit Great Stirrup Cay are going to have an entirely different experience. As part of the $400 million Norwegian Edge initiative that will upgrade the passenger experience, Norwegian is extending the initiative ashore and will significantly enhance the line’s private island in the Bahamas.

The enhancements Norwegian has planned seem to make the island into more of a resort.

Norwegian Adds Cabanas to Great Stirrup Cay


Norwegian Cruise Line has added ten private cabanas to their private Bahamian island, Great Stirrup Cay.

The "Cabanas on the Cay" accommodate up to six and come equipped with lounge chairs, tables, cooler, beach towels and a shower.

The $249 price includes priority tender tickets, six bottles of water, a fruit basket, six all-day passes to the Hippo Waterslide (a $120 value), one large float (a $25 value) to use while on the island and a $50 food and beverage credit. Guests in the cabanas have access to an exclusive menu of snacks and beverage packages. The $50 credit may be used toward these or individual beverages at any bar.

The "Cabanas on the Cay" should be reserved through NCL.com as a shore excursion.
